History of Taxation The United States had a few taxes in the
earlier history. From 1791 to 1802, the United States
government was supported by internal taxes.
The high cost of the War of 1812, brought the nation’s first taxes on gold, silverware, jewelry, and watches.
The Act of 1864, however, established the office of Commissioner of Internal Revenue.
